Frequently asked questions about Starline Elementary School

How many students attend Starline Elementary School?

Starline Elementary School has 629 students enrolled. It is an elementary school in Lake Havasu City, AZ. CCD year-over-year: 636 (2022-23) → 625 (2023-24), nearly flat (-11).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Starline Elementary School?

The student-teacher ratio at Starline Elementary School is 21:1, which is 24% higher than the Arizona average of 17:1 and 34% higher than the national average of 15.7:1.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Starline Elementary School?

28.0% of students at Starline Elementary School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Arizona average of 48.3%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Starline Elementary School?

The largest demographic group at Starline Elementary School is White at 71.7% of enrollment, in Lake Havasu City, AZ.
